Syllabus: Master of Arts (MA) Sociology 

The Master of Arts (MA) in Sociology program typically covers a diverse range of subjects. Core courses often explore sociological theory, research methods, and advanced sociological analysis. Elective courses delve into specialized areas such as gender studies, social inequality, globalization, and urban sociology. The program may also include seminars, independent research, and thesis preparation. Students gain critical thinking skills, research expertise, and a deep understanding of social phenomena. Graduates are well-equipped for careers in academia, research, social services, policy analysis, and various fields where a sociological perspective is invaluable for addressing complex societal issues.

Year 1

S.No
Subjects
1
Principles of Sociology 
2
Sociology of Indian Society
3
Social Research and Statistics                                                        
4
Rural Society in India

Year 2

S.No
Subjects
1
Urban Sociology
2
Population Studies                                                                      
3
Human Resource Management                                                         
4
Medical Sociology
5
Social Psychology
